7203 - Alchemy rpc provider
Description
I have opened this Draft PR to make sure I did the correct changes and get some feedback since this is my first contribution here.
This PR adds an Alchemy provider in web3-rpc-providers. I matched the design of the Quicknode provider.
For testing, I wasn't sure if a test for this provider should actually try to make a request. Should we consider mocking? I want to learn more about how testing is done in web3.js.
Fixes #7203
